A post of happiness.

I had a SW Pro for 4 months in 2019, and I liked it so much that I bought a local lightly used LE in August 2019. It was always frustrating, as the Death Star shot was sooooo hard for me. Couldn't backhand it and was not great at hitting it from the right flipper either (maybe 10-20% at best). It needed some real TLC for about 4-6 months but I kept putting it off and just not playing SW.

This month I finally took apart many of the playfield mechs (including all 3 wire forms and the screen), cleaned and waxed well, replaced all the rings with Titans, and carefully assembled and tightened anything that was loose.

For the 1st time, I can backhand the Death Star shot with some consistency, and in general it plays SO MUCH BETTER. Wow, and to think this was almost on the "chopping block." My wife won't be happy, as she rarely plays this game, but we do have a couple others that she does like.

Looking forward to maybe even battling the emperor for the first time since 2019.

#12177 2 years ago
Quoted from chubtoad13:

One of the roller switches probably needs to be adjusted. Go into the SW specific tests and try the ramp. Make sure it sees the switches in both positions

Like like it is switch 56, but that doesn't correspond to anything in the manual so no idea which switch to adjust and how to adjust...

20220305_102249 (resized).jpg20220305_102249 (resized).jpg20220305_102510 (resized).jpg20220305_102510 (resized).jpg
#12178 2 years ago
Quoted from mpsa:

Like like it is switch 56, but that doesn't correspond to anything in the manual so no idea which switch to adjust and how to adjust...
[quoted image][quoted image]

It's pretty simple to find the problem switch if you stop to think about it...

There are 3 switches in the test. 55,56,57. There are 3 switches in your picture..

Put it in the ramp test mode with the pf up and activate the switches with your finger. See which one is 56.

Loosen the 2 screws (1/2 turn should do) holding the switch and rotate the black switch housing to make the switch slightly more sensitive. It doesn't move much. Maybe 1mm. But that's all you need. Once in position re-tighten the screws.

Based on that pic if it's one of the 2 top switches you will rotate the housing clockwise. If it's the bottom one you will rotate counter-clockwise.
